Is Gem Lake a Good Place to Live?

B+
3.9 / 5.0 — Good
Based on economy, affordability, safety, and education metrics compared to national averages.

Economy & Jobs

Gem Lake residents earn a median household income of $146,250 , which is 95% above the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$71,195. The unemployment rate stands at 0.3% (92%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 2.0%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 15,457 business establishments, including 1,243 restaurants.

Housing & Cost of Living

The median home value in Gem Lake is $536,600 , 90% above the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$600,544. Median rent is $1,750/month, with 51.0%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 98.6 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1977.

Safety & Crime

Gem Lake reports 125 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 67%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 2,645/100K.

Education

52.6% of adults in Gem Lake hold a bachelor's degree or higher (56% above the national average). 99.7% have completed high school. Local schools score 5.3/10 in standardized testing.

Climate & Weather

Gem Lake has an average annual temperature of 47°F (8°C). Winters average 17°F in January while summers reach 74°F in July. The area gets 270 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 33.1 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 36.
